Performance

  • Engine: Both offer the ever-so-popular 2.5L four-cylinder engine as standard under the hood. The CX-5 edges out the Sportage with slightly more power (187 hp vs 181 hp) and better torque (186 lb-ft vs 178 lb-ft). The CX-5 also offers a turbocharged variant of this engine, making up to 256 horsepower and 320 lb-ft of torque.
  • Transmission: The CX-5 comes standard with a smooth-shifting 6-speed automatic, while the Sportage utilizes an 8-speed automatic. Both offer manual shift modes for a more engaged driving experience.
  • Drivetrain: A major difference is the standard all-wheel drive in the CX-5, providing superior traction in adverse conditions. Front-wheel drive is standard on the Sportage, with all-wheel drive available for an extra $1,800.
  • Fuel Economy: Both achieve similar fuel efficiency. The CX-5 with AWD manages 26 mpg city/31 mpg highway/28 mpg combined. The Sportage with FWD gets 25 mpg city/32 mpg highway/28 mpg combined, with AWD dropping those figures slightly to 23 mpg city/28 mpg highway/25 mpg combined.

Interior

  • Space: The Sportage offers more passenger and cargo space. Rear-seat legroom is particularly generous in the Sportage (41.3 inches) compared to the CX-5 (39.6 inches). Cargo capacity also favors the Sportage, with 39.6 cubic feet behind the seats and 74.1 cubic feet with the seats folded. The CX-5 offers 30 cubic feet and 59.3 cubic feet, respectively.
  • Materials and Comfort: The CX-5 boasts a luxurious feel with premium materials throughout the cabin. The seats are supportive and comfortable for long journeys. The Sportage’s interior has improved but uses less upscale materials. The front seats are comfortable, but some find the rear seats a bit firm on longer trips.

Technology

  • Infotainment System: The CX-5 features a user-friendly infotainment system with a rotary knob control, but the screen size might feel small for some. The Sportage offers a larger touchscreen with a wider range of features, but the interface can be more complex to navigate. Both offer Apple CarPlay and Android Auto for smartphone integration.
  • Driver Assistance Features: Both SUVs come well-equipped with standard driver-assistance features like automatic emergency braking, lane departure warning, and blind-spot monitoring. Higher trims offer additional features like adaptive cruise control and lane-keeping assist.

Safety & Warranty

  • Crash Test Ratings: Both the CX-5 and Sportage have earned excellent safety ratings from the National Highway Traffic Safety Administration (NHTSA) and the Insurance Institute for Highway Safety (IIHS).
  • Mazda CX-5 Warranty: 3-year/36,000-mile warranty and a 5-year/60,000-mile powertrain warranty. This is a more typical warranty coverage in the industry.
    Kia Sportage Warranty: Stands out with an impressive 10-year/100,000-mile warranty on the powertrain and 5-year/60,000-mile warranty on the rest of the vehicle. This longer warranty can provide significant peace of mind for ownership costs down the line.
